The Perfect Red Dress: Tips for Choosing the Right Fit for Girls

When selecting the perfect red dress, several factors come into play. Understanding your body shape and personal style is crucial to finding a dress that not only fits well but also boosts confidence. Here are detailed tips to help girls choose the right red dress and make a statement.

1. Know Your Body Shape
Understanding your body shape is essential. Common shapes include hourglass, pear, apple, rectangle, and inverted triangle. Each shape requires different styles to highlight your best features. For example, hourglass figures can opt for fitted styles that accentuate the waist, while pear-shaped girls may prefer A-line silhouettes that skim over the hips.

2. Fabric Matters
The choice of fabric can influence the overall look and comfort of the dress. Lightweight materials like chiffon or silk offer a flowy appearance, suitable for casual outings or summer events. On the other hand, heavier fabrics like satin or velvet provide a more structured look, ideal for formal occasions. Always consider the season and event when choosing fabric.

3. Pay Attention to Length
The length of the dress plays a significant role in your overall style. Midi dresses typically flatter various body types and are versatile for different occasions. Maxi dresses are excellent for creating an elegant look, while mini dresses can be playful and fun. Consider your height and comfort level when choosing the dress length.

4. Choose the Right Neckline
Different necklines can have transformative effects on your appearance. V-necks elongate the neck and can create a flattering silhouette, especially for apple-shaped figures. Off-shoulder styles can balance wider hips and create a romantic look, while high necklines can accentuate facial features. Choose a neckline that complements your body shape.

5. Opt for the Right Color Shade
Not all reds are created equal; shades can range from bright cherry red to deep burgundy. Choosing a shade that complements your skin tone is vital. Warm skin tones often look best in orange-based reds, while cool skin tones shine in blue-based reds. Testing different shades against your skin can make a significant difference.

6. Consider Your Personal Style
Your style is an expression of who you are, so choose a dress that reflects your personality. Whether your style is bohemian, classic, or edgy, you’ll find a red dress that aligns with your aesthetics. Adding unique accessories can enhance your look and make it truly yours.

7. Size Comfortably
When it comes to fit, comfort is key. Avoid sizes that are too tight or loose, as these can create unflattering lines. Always refer to sizing charts provided by brands, and remember that sizes can vary between manufacturers. If possible, try the dress on to ensure it’s comfortable and allows ease of movement.

8. Accessorize Wisely
Accessories can elevate your red dress, turning it into a stunning ensemble. Consider pairing your dress with neutral colors like black, gold, or beige to balance the boldness of red. Statement jewelry can add flair, while minimalist pieces can keep the focus on the dress.

9. Footwear Matters
The choice of footwear can significantly impact your look. High heels can elongate your legs and enhance a formal ambiance, while flats or ankle boots can create a relaxed vibe. Ensure that your footwear choice complements the occasion and aligns with the overall theme of your outfit.

10. Don’t Forget Layering
Layering adds dimension to your outfit and provides versatility across different occasions. A tailored blazer can transform a casual red dress into a professional outfit, while a denim jacket can give it a more laid-back feel. Cardigans or wraps can add elegance and warmth during cooler months.

11. Fit for Occasion
Consider the occasion for which you’re buying the red dress. Is it for a wedding, a party, or a casual day out? Each event may have different expectations regarding dress styles. For formal settings, opt for longer hemlines and structured designs, while casual outings can accommodate shorter lengths and looser fits.

12. Pay Attention to Details
Details such as ruffles, lace, and embellishments can differentiate one red dress from another. These elements can add character and personal flair. However, ensure that they don’t overwhelm the dress; a few tasteful details can make a subtle but impactful statement.

13. Evaluate Fit Over Trend
While trends can be appealing, prioritize fit over fleeting fashion. A dress that fits well will always look better on you than one that doesn’t, even if it’s trendy. Invest in styles that flatter your body and feel timeless.

14. Embrace Confidence
Finally, the most crucial aspect is confidence. When you find a red dress that makes you feel good, own it! Confidence can transform your look and how others perceive you. Stand tall and carry yourself with pride, as this will enhance the overall impact of your outfit.
